He had some of the new 200 grain Gold Dots that Speer is finally loading for the 10mm. So we decided to chrono 5 of them from 15 feet. Needless to say, I love Gold Dots, but these are quite mediocre.
Shot 1 - 1024
Shot 2 - 1059
Shot 3 - 1041
Shot 4 - 1033
Shot 5 - 1022
Average
1035 fps
476 ft/lbs
I'm sure they'd still get the job done, but I wish someone would poke them in some jello.
